BlackFriday 2024! Hurry Up, Grab the Special Discount - Save 25% - Ends In 00:00:00 Coupon code: SAVE25
Welcome to Pass4Success

- Free Preparation Discussions

XML Exam I10-002 Topic 2 Question 80 Discussion

Actual exam question for XML's I10-002 exam
Question #: 80
Topic #: 2
[All I10-002 Questions]

Push the Exhibit Button to load the referenced "XSLT Style Sheet". Select which of the following correctly describes the output results of an XSLT transformation of the "XML Document" using the "XSLT Style Sheet".

[XSLT Style Sheet]

Note that the XSLT processor can output transformation results as a document. Line feeds and indents are not reflected.

[XML Document]

89

70

Show Suggested Answer Hide Answer
Suggested Answer: B

Contribute your Thoughts:

Georgiana
29 days ago
The key is understanding how XSLT handles namespaces. I think C is the way to go here.
upvoted 0 times
...
Iluminada
1 months ago
Haha, this reminds me of that time I spent hours debugging an XSLT issue because of a stray namespace declaration. Good times!
upvoted 0 times
Roslyn
5 days ago
C) \n\n\n
upvoted 0 times
...
Edna
21 days ago
B) \n\n\n
upvoted 0 times
...
Carolann
22 days ago
A) \n\n\n
upvoted 0 times
...
...
Loren
1 months ago
C looks like the correct answer, but I'm curious about the difference between B and C. The namespaces seem to matter here.
upvoted 0 times
Alishia
11 days ago
The difference between B and C is that in C, the data elements have a different namespace 'B' specified along with the 'urn:xmlmaster:B' namespace for the record element.
upvoted 0 times
...
Fausto
12 days ago
C) \n\n\n - C is specifying the namespace as 'urn:xmlmaster:B' for the record element and using a different namespace 'B' for the data elements.
upvoted 0 times
...
Leandro
12 days ago
Exactly, the namespace declaration in the XML Document needs to match the one in the XSLT Style Sheet for the transformation to work correctly.
upvoted 0 times
...
Deonna
14 days ago
B) \n\n\n - B is specifying the namespace as 'urn:xmlmaster:B' for the record element.
upvoted 0 times
...
Julian
16 days ago
So, if the XSLT Style Sheet specifies a certain namespace, the output will depend on how the XML Document matches that namespace.
upvoted 0 times
...
Virgie
19 days ago
Yes, the namespace in B is 'urn:xmlmaster:B' while in C it is 'urn:xmlmaster:B'. That's the key difference.
upvoted 0 times
...
Domitila
27 days ago
B is using a different namespace than C, that's why the output results would be different.
upvoted 0 times
...
...
Maira
2 months ago
But A makes more sense because of the xmlns attribute in the XML Document.
upvoted 0 times
...
Paulene
2 months ago
Hmm, I'm not sure about the namespace usage here. I'll need to double-check the XSLT spec.
upvoted 0 times
...
Kenia
2 months ago
I disagree, I believe the correct answer is B.
upvoted 0 times
...
Kenia
2 months ago
The output should be C, with the namespace declaration on the record element.
upvoted 0 times
Jame
28 days ago
Yes, C is the right choice because it properly includes the namespace.
upvoted 0 times
...
Jame
1 months ago
I agree, option C includes the namespace declaration on the record element.
upvoted 0 times
...
Jame
1 months ago
I think the correct answer is C.
upvoted 0 times
...
...
Maira
2 months ago
I think the correct answer is A.
upvoted 0 times
...

Save Cancel